A Retrospective on a 2017 Digital Marketing Curriculum

The course covers several fundamental areas, including:

  • Marketing Fundamentals
  • Content Strategy
  • Social Media Marketing
  • Social Media Advertising
  • Search Engine Optimization (SEO)
  • Search Engine Marketing (SEM)
  • Display Advertising
  • Email Marketing
  • Measurement and Optimization

These modules collectively encompass the core disciplines that served as the backbone of Digital Marketing strategies in 2017. They continue to be relevant today, forming a solid foundation for any marketing professional.

Reflecting on the Evolution of Digital Marketing

While the essentials remain the same, the Digital Marketing landscape has experienced significant shifts, integrating new technologies and evolving consumer behaviors. Today, in addition to these foundational skills, marketers often focus on areas such as influencer marketing, emerging social platforms, artificial intelligence-driven automation, personalized user experiences, and data privacy compliance.

Is There Anything Missing?

Considering the fast pace of change, one might wonder if certain elements are missing from the 2017 curriculum that are vital in today’s context. Topics like programmatic advertising, marketing automation, advanced analytics, and the use of AI tools now play a crucial role in crafting effective strategies.
